?? Executive Changes at Mediafly! ??


New executives in the revenue enablement sector! #Mediafly has hired Helen Fanucci and Natalie Cowie, as Chief Revenue Officer and Chief Customer Officer respectively.

?? Helen, an MIT alum, has lead sales teams at companies like Apple, Microsoft, and IBM. She is also the author of the book, "Love Your Team." As CRO, she'll be responsible for expanding its sales footprint and customer base.

?? Natalie, leveraging her prowess as a former elite athlete, has helped shape customer success stories at Bitly and Vonage. She will steer Mediafly’s post-sale journey.

The backdrop? Mediafly is scaling rapidly, with a recent inflow of $80 million in investment and its service being adopted by enterprises like Adobe, Nestle, and Honeywell.
